What is a Fixed Blade Knife?
Fixed blade knives are known for their durability and strength. Unlike folding knives, their blades are permanently fixed in an open position, making them reliable and sturdy for heavy-duty kitchen tasks.
Benefits of Fixed Blade Knives
Fixed blade knives offer several advantages, including enhanced stability, ease of cleaning, and longevity. They are less prone to breaking or malfunctioning, making them a favorite among chefs and outdoor enthusiasts.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Knife
When comparing fixed blade knife brands, it’s essential to consider several factors to ensure you select the right tool for your needs.
Blade Material
The material of the blade greatly influences its performance and durability. Common materials include stainless steel and carbon steel, each offering distinct benefits.
Handle Design
A comfortable and secure grip is crucial for safety and efficiency. Look for knives with ergonomic handles that fit well in your hand.
